An analytic study of tuning systems parameters in IEEE 802.11e enhanced distributed channel access

被引:43
作者
Ge, Ye
Hou, Jennifer C.
Choi, Sunghyun
机构
[1] Univ Illinois, Dept Comp Sci, Urbana, IL 61801 USA
[2] Seoul Natl Univ, Sch Elect Engn, Seoul, South Korea
基金
美国国家科学基金会;
关键词
IEEE; 802.11e; WLAN; EDCA; QoS; system parameter tuning;
D O I
10.1016/j.comnet.2006.07.018
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
In this paper, we derive, based on the analytical model developed by Cali et al., a multi-class model to study how to adaptively tune parameters in IEEE 802.11e EDCA and support service differentiation in WLANs. Through analytical modeling, we demonstrate that by assigning appropriate different attempt probabilities (or contention window sizes) to stations of different classes, it is feasible to provide (proportional) service differentiation and achieve pre-specified targeted throughput ratios among different classes, while at the same time, maximizing the total system capacity. We also extend the derived theoretical model to analyze the role of AIFS and TXOP values on service differentiation perceived by different traffic classes. We show that, to achieve QoS guarantees (i.e., throughput differentiation) and high channel utilization, it may not be desirable to allow tuning of multiple parameters (e.g., both the contention window sizes and the AIFS values). Instead, the design dimension should be kept small by turning only one set of parameters, while keeping the other two sets of parameters for all the access categories fixed (i.e., setting the AIFS values of all access categories to 2, which is equivalent to AIFS = DIFS). We also elaborate on how to incorporate our derived theoretical results into IEEE 802.11e. These include (i) how to reduce the computational complexity and practically calculate results on-line, (ii) how to convert the optimal parameters derived in the model that characterizes the p-persistent version of IEEE 802.11e to those in IEEE 802.11e (which is based on the notion of the contention window to determine whether or not to transmit in a slot), and (iii) how to on-line measure parameters needed for calculating the best value of the contention window size. Both the analytical models and the proposed approaches for practically incorporating theoretical findings into IEEE 802.11e EDCA are validated through detailed ns-2 simulations and empirical experimentation on a Linux-based MADWifi driver for wireless LAN devices with the Atheros chipset. (c) 2006 Published by Elsevier B.V.
引用
收藏
页码:1955 / 1980
页数:26
相关论文
共 29 条
[1]  
AAD I, 2001, P IEEE INFOCOM 01 AP
[2]  
BANCHS A, 2002, P IEEE INT C COMM IC, V5, P3121
[3]  
Bianchi G, 1996, PIMRC'96 - THE SEVENTH IEEE INTERNATIONAL SYMPOSIUM ON PERSONAL, INDOOR AND MOBILE RADIO COMMUNICATIONS, PROCEEDINGS, VOLS 1-3, P392, DOI 10.1109/PIMRC.1996.567423
[4]  
BIANCHI G, 2000, IEEE J SEL AREA COMM, P18
[5]   IEEE 802.11-Saturation Throughput Analysis [J].
Bianchi, Giuseppe .
IEEE COMMUNICATIONS LETTERS, 1998, 2 (12) :318-320
[6]   Design and performance evaluation of a Distributed Contention Control (DCC) mechanism for IEEE 802.11 wireless local area networks [J].
Bononi, L ;
Conti, M ;
Donatiello, L .
JOURNAL OF PARALLEL AND DISTRIBUTED COMPUTING, 2000, 60 (04) :407-430
[7]   Runtime optimization of IEEE 802.11 wireless LANs performance [J].
Bononi, L ;
Conti, M ;
Gregori, E .
I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 2004, 15 (01) :66-80
[8]   Dynamic tuning of the IEEE 802.11 protocol to achieve a theoretical throughput limit [J].
Calì, F ;
Conti, M ;
Gregori, E .
IEEE-ACM TRANSACTIONS ON NETWORKING, 2000, 8 (06) :785-799
[9]   IEEE 802.11 protocol:: Design and performance evaluation of an adaptive backoff mechanism [J].
Calì, F ;
Conti, M ;
Gregori, E .
IEEE JOURNAL ON SELECTED AREAS IN COMMUNICATIONS, 2000, 18 (09) :1774-1786
[10]  
CALI F, 1998, P IEEE INFOCOM 98 MA